100 g of liquid A (molar mass 140 g `mol^(-1)`) was dissolved in 1000g of liquid B (molar mass 180g `mol^(-1)`). The vapour pressure of pure liquid B was found to be 500 torr. Calculate the vapour pressure of pure liquid A and its vapoure pressure in the solution if the total vapoure pressure of the solution is 475 Torr.
